Taking outside mirror apart
I want to change the motor that folds the outside mirror back against the car.
Has any one done this? I have a 1995 S 420. ChuckG |

The steps may be somewhat the same as I have dismantled several mirrors this month. I have a W126 that has a manual drivers door mirror.
Really annoying. I have the parts needed now to make my mirror a true remote. What I was doing taking apart the mirrors was to see if the motors in the passenger mirror would in fact fit the driver side. They do. With the W126 mirror I angled the glass inward as far as possible. Using a long pair of needle nose pliers and a small flat head screw driver I was able to disengage a circular wire that holds the glass to the body of the mirror. Practicing on a junk car gave me the courage to proceed on my own. After the wire is disengaged and the glass is removed, you have full access to the motors. |
